There have been seven independent samples of healthy individuals studied while they recalled sad memories as compared with neutral memories or rest (4, 7, 8, 10, 12, 16, 20, 35). All seven examined increases during sadness relative to a control condition, and four also examined decreases. Unlike our study, these were all [ 15 O]H2O PET studies, and the sad event picked was generally not an event about which the subjects were actively grieving. In general, these sadness induction studies showed increased subcortical activity, increased or altered paralimbic region activity, and ely, consistent findings in healthy individuals undergoing sadness induction included cerebellar increases, brainstem/hypothalamus increases, thalamic increases, striatal increases, insular increases, changed ventrolateral orbitofrontal cortex activity, mostly ventromedial anterior cingulate/medial prefrontal cortex/orbitofrontal cortex increases, changed pregenual anterior cingulate/medial prefrontal cortex activity, changed posterior cingulate activity, mainly dorsolateral prefrontal cortex decreases, lateral temporal cortex decreases, and changed occipital cortex activity.

While at odds with sadness studies in healthy subjects, our findings of diminished brain activity during ruminative relative to neutral thought in the striatum and anterior cingulate/prefrontal cortex as well as our findings in these regions of decreasing activity during ruminative relative to neutral thought with increasing baseline grief levels are consistent with functional imaging studies of depression, which consistently report mainly decreased anterior cingulate/medial prefrontal cortex activity and decreased dorsolateral prefrontal cortex activity as well as less consistent findings of striatal decreases (6, 34, 36–39). Our findings, however, are the opposite of consistent depression findings of amygdala, insula, and ventrolateral orbitofrontal cortex increases and less consistent depression findings of thalamic increases (34, 36–40). Findings of lateral temporal cortex decreases were consistent with healthy sadness studies and some depression studies. In a single [ 15 O]H2O PET study of acutely depressed subjects reflecting on sad memories compared with rest (41), which employed a paradigm similar to our own, the authors also found within-group thalamic decreases as we did but insula and ventrolateral orbitofrontal cortex increases similar to the depression and some healthy sadness induction studies. This sole sadness induction study of depression subjects did not report direct statistical comparisons between depressed and healthy subjects.
